gino75
驱动牛犊
驱动牛犊
  • 注册日期2003-10-13
  • 最后登录2004-05-03
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:1139回复:2

是否可以使用vmware虚拟机的外部文件方式虚拟端口?可行吗?

楼主#
更多 发布于:2004-04-07 17:03
《The Windows 2000 Device Driver Book》第八章的例子中下面这段代码在书中解释时未注释掉,但在光盘代码中为什么注释掉了?
status = ClaimHardware(pDriverObject,
 pDevObj,
 portBase, // fixed port address
 PPORT_REG_LENGTH,
 Irq); // fixed irq

if (!NT_SUCCESS(status)) {
// if it fails now, must delete Device object
IoDeleteDevice( pDevObj );
return status;
}

是否可以使用vmware虚拟机的外部文件方式虚拟端口?可行吗?
wowocock
VIP专家组
VIP专家组
  • 注册日期2002-04-08
  • 最后登录2016-01-09
  • 粉丝16
  • 关注2
  • 积分601分
  • 威望1651点
  • 贡献值1点
  • 好评度1227点
  • 原创分1分
  • 专家分0分
沙发#
发布于:2004-04-08 10:29
也许可以,VMWARE可以通过虚拟COM口来在单机上使用WINDBG,可以参考JIURL老兄的文章。
花开了,然后又会凋零,星星是璀璨的,可那光芒也会消失。在这样 一瞬间,人降生了,笑者,哭着,战斗,伤害,喜悦,悲伤憎恶,爱。一切都只是刹那间的邂逅,而最后都要归入死亡的永眠
gino75
驱动牛犊
驱动牛犊
  • 注册日期2003-10-13
  • 最后登录2004-05-03
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2004-04-08 17:12
windbg+vmware已经调试通过了,就是有个毛病windbg设置好symbol路径后也说找不到symbol文件。在源代码文件中设置断点也总是说无法定位但还是能设置上断点。

windbg版本是6.2.0013
ddk中的build是Version 4.03.2134(不知道怎么看ddk的版本;)

不知道是不是版本问题,那里有最新的ddk(比如里面的windbg是6.2.00)
游客

返回顶部